Who needs a DOT Physical?

A valid DOT medical certificate is necessary if you:

  • Hold a commercial driver's license (CDL) class A, B, or C for interstate commerce
  • Drive a vehicle with over 10,001 lbs. GVWR in interstate commerce
  • Transport over 8 passengers (for hire) or over 15 passengers (not for hire)
  • Transport hazardous materials needing placarding under DOT regulations

What to bring with you to a DOT Physical?

  • Government-issued photo
  • Glasses/contacts & prescription
  • List of medications & dosages
  • CPAP usage data (if applicable)
  • Specialist clearances (cardiology, sleep apnea, diabetes, etc.)
  • Recent A1C/blood pressure logs if monitored

What Will Fail a DOT Physical?

Medical Conditions That Can Fail a DOT Physical

  • Vision & Hearing: Vision worse than 20/40 with correction, inability to differentiate traffic signal colors, or hearing loss stopping a forced whisper audibility at 5 feet.
  • Blood Pressure & Heart Disease: Uncontrolled hypertension (≥180/110 mmHg), recent angina attack, stroke, or implanted defibrillator without approval.
  • Diabetes: Poorly managed diabetes with recurrent low glucose episodes or complications like neuropathy affecting driving.
  • Sleep Apnea & Respiratory Issues: Untreated obstructive sleep apnea causing drowsiness, or severe lung disease limiting oxygenation.
  • Neurological Disorders: Epilepsy or seizures (unless exempt), conditions causing sudden consciousness loss, dizziness, or uncontrolled tremors.
  • Substance Abuse: Present use of illegal substances, alcohol dependency, or prescription medication misuse affecting driving ability.
  • Psychiatric & Cognitive Disorders: Severe psychiatric disorders like schizophrenia or bipolar disorder and cognitive impairments impacting judgment and reaction speed.

Certain issues might cause temporary disqualification until medical clearance is provided (e.g., regulated blood pressure). Others, such as untreated seizures, are generally regarded as permanently disqualifying by FMCSA standards.
